Grok Android App: A Simple Introduction for New Users

Grok Android App: A Simple Introduction for New Users

The world of programming can seem intimidating for beginners. With countless languages, complex syntax, and abstract concepts, finding an accessible entry point can be a challenge. Grok Learning aims to bridge this gap, offering a fun and engaging platform for learning to code. Their Android app brings this learning experience to your mobile device, making it easier than ever to learn programming anytime, anywhere. This article serves as a detailed introduction to the Grok Learning Android app, guiding new users through its features, benefits, and how to get started.

What is Grok Learning?

Grok Learning is an online educational platform specializing in teaching coding and computational thinking. Their platform utilizes a project-based learning approach, offering structured courses and interactive exercises that guide students through the fundamentals of programming. Grok caters to learners of all ages and skill levels, from complete beginners to more advanced students. The Android app extends this learning experience to mobile devices, allowing for flexible and on-the-go learning.

Why Use the Grok Learning Android App?

The Grok Learning Android app offers numerous advantages for aspiring programmers:

  • Accessibility and Convenience: Learn to code wherever and whenever you have free time, directly from your Android device. This flexibility eliminates the need for a dedicated computer and allows you to integrate coding practice into your daily routine.
  • Interactive Learning: The app features interactive lessons, quizzes, and coding challenges that provide immediate feedback, reinforcing your understanding and helping you identify areas for improvement.
  • Structured Courses: Grok offers a variety of structured courses covering different programming languages and concepts. This organized approach ensures a smooth learning progression, building your knowledge step by step.
  • Gamified Learning: Grok incorporates game-like elements, such as points, badges, and leaderboards, to motivate learners and make the learning process more engaging.
  • Offline Access: Some courses and content are available offline, allowing you to continue learning even without an internet connection.
  • Personalized Learning: The app tracks your progress and provides personalized recommendations, tailoring the learning experience to your individual needs.
  • Supportive Community: Connect with other learners through the Grok community forums, where you can ask questions, share your progress, and get help from experienced programmers.

Getting Started with the Grok Learning Android App:

  1. Downloading and Installation: The Grok Learning app is available for free on the Google Play Store. Simply search for “Grok Learning” and install the app on your Android device.
  2. Creating an Account: Upon launching the app, you’ll need to create a Grok Learning account. You can sign up using your email address or link your existing Google or Facebook account.
  3. Choosing a Course: Grok offers a range of courses covering different programming languages and concepts. Browse the available courses and select one that aligns with your interests and learning goals. Some popular courses include:
    • Introduction to Python: Learn the basics of Python, a versatile and widely used programming language.
    • Introduction to HTML/CSS: Discover the fundamentals of web development by learning HTML and CSS.
    • Introduction to JavaScript: Dive into the world of interactive web development with JavaScript.
    • Computational Thinking with Blockly: Develop fundamental coding skills using Blockly, a visual programming language.
  4. Navigating the App Interface: The app interface is user-friendly and intuitive. The main screen displays your enrolled courses, progress, and upcoming deadlines. Within each course, you’ll find lessons, quizzes, and coding challenges.
  5. Completing Lessons and Exercises: Each lesson provides clear explanations and examples, guiding you through the concepts being taught. After each lesson, you’ll encounter interactive exercises and quizzes to test your understanding. The app provides immediate feedback, highlighting any errors and suggesting improvements.
  6. Participating in Challenges: Grok offers coding challenges that allow you to apply your newly acquired skills to solve real-world problems. These challenges provide a fun and engaging way to reinforce your learning and build your confidence.
  7. Accessing Support and Resources: If you encounter any difficulties or have questions, you can access the Grok Learning help center directly from the app. You can also connect with other learners through the community forums.

Detailed Look at App Features:

  • Code Editor: The integrated code editor allows you to write, run, and debug your code directly within the app. It supports syntax highlighting and autocompletion, making coding easier and more efficient.
  • Interactive Lessons: Lessons are designed to be engaging and interactive, incorporating visuals, animations, and quizzes to keep you focused and motivated.
  • Progress Tracking: The app tracks your progress through each course, providing a clear overview of your accomplishments and areas for improvement.
  • Personalized Recommendations: Based on your progress and learning style, the app provides personalized recommendations for courses and challenges.
  • Offline Access: Download selected courses and content for offline access, enabling you to learn even without an internet connection.
  • Gamification: Earn points, badges, and achievements as you progress through the courses, adding a fun and competitive element to the learning experience.
  • Community Forums: Connect with other learners, ask questions, and share your progress through the integrated community forums.
  • Push Notifications: Receive notifications about upcoming deadlines, new challenges, and other important updates.
  • Multiple Language Support: Grok Learning supports various programming languages, including Python, JavaScript, HTML/CSS, and Blockly.

Tips for Success with the Grok Learning Android App:

  • Set Realistic Goals: Start with small, achievable goals and gradually increase the complexity as you progress.
  • Practice Regularly: Consistent practice is crucial for mastering any new skill. Dedicate a specific amount of time each day or week to coding practice.
  • Engage with the Community: Connect with other learners through the community forums, ask questions, and share your experiences.
  • Don’t Be Afraid to Experiment: Try different approaches and don’t be afraid to make mistakes. Learning from errors is an essential part of the coding process.
  • Take Breaks: Coding can be mentally demanding. Take regular breaks to avoid burnout and maintain focus.
  • Celebrate Your Progress: Acknowledge and celebrate your accomplishments, no matter how small. This will help you stay motivated and engaged in the learning process.

Beyond the Basics:

Once you’ve mastered the fundamentals of coding through the Grok Learning Android app, consider exploring more advanced concepts and resources. Grok Learning offers advanced courses and projects that delve deeper into specific programming languages and areas of computer science. You can also explore other online coding communities and resources to expand your knowledge and connect with other programmers.

Conclusion:

The Grok Learning Android app provides a convenient, engaging, and effective way to learn coding. With its structured courses, interactive lessons, and gamified learning approach, Grok makes programming accessible to learners of all ages and skill levels. By following the tips and strategies outlined in this article, you can maximize your learning experience and embark on a rewarding journey towards mastering the world of coding. Download the app today and begin your coding adventure!

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top